[0001] The invention belongs to the technical field of pesticides, and in particular relates to a slow-release granule of molluscicide salicylamine chloride and a preparation method thereof. Background technique
[0002] Schistosomiasis is a major infectious disease that seriously endangers the health of our people, and oncomelania is the only intermediate host of schistosomiasis. Eliminating oncomelania is an effective method to prevent and control schistosomiasis. The Chinese patent with publication number CN1958565A provides a new molluscicide quinone 4'-nitro-2', 5-dichlorosalicylanilide sodium (hereinafter referred to as chlorosalicylamine), which is Odorless and tasteless dark brown solid powder, soluble in methanol, ethanol, acetone, ethyl acetate, etc., slightly soluble in water, almost insoluble in ether, chemically stable at room temperature. Examples
Embodiment 1
[0018] Mix 50.0g of chlorosalicylamine technical material, 30.0g of soluble starch, 10g of dextrin, 8.5g of magnesium stearate, 0.6g of sodium laurylsulfonate, and 0.9g of simethicone, and add an appropriate amount of water , while heating to 60°C-70°C, use a mixer to assist stirring evenly, then extrude and granulate, dry and grind until the particle fineness passes the pharmacopoeia sieve of 10 mesh and 24 mesh, and the particle size is 10 mesh to 24 mesh The granules are salicylamine chloride sustained-release granule products.
Embodiment 2
[0020] 50.0g of salicylamine chloride, 30.0g of amylose, 8.5g of sodium carboxymethyl starch, 0.9g of cetyltrimethylsodium bromide, 0.6g of polyoxypropylene polyoxyethylene glyceryl ether, hard Magnesium fatty acid 10.0g, mix evenly, add appropriate amount of water, stir and heat to 70°C, keep for 30 minutes, after becoming a viscous wet mass, extrude and granulate, dry and pass through a pharmacopoeia sieve, take 10 mesh and 24 mesh The granules in between are chlorinated salicylamine sustained-release granules.
Embodiment 3
[0022] With 40.0g salicylamine chloride, 40.0g amylose, 7.0g diatomaceous earth, 10.0g hydroxypropyl methylcellulose, 0.6g cetyltrimethylammonium chloride, 1.5g liquid paraffin, two Mix 0.9g of methyl silicone oil evenly, add appropriate amount of water, and heat to 70-80°C, stir to make it into a viscous mass, extrude and granulate, dry, pass through a pharmacopoeia sieve, and take between 10 mesh and 24 mesh The granules are chlorinated salicylamine sustained-release granules.
